scorpion found in bathroom
Location: camino california, el dorado county
June 19, 2011 9:28 pm
found this little guy under the bathroom rug, i think its the Northwest Forest Scorpion, but i thought i should ask your opinion just to be safe, its only about an inch long and prefers to play dead rather then turn agressive. love the site, keep up the great work!
Signature: adric
Dear adric,
Thank you so much for sending in your photograph. We did a web search for Northwest Forest Scorpion, and we found a BugGuide page on the California Forest Scorpion, Uroctonus mordax, that looks just like your Scorpion.
